Sri Lanka has initiated its second-largest water supply project, aimed at benefiting 67,000 families, enhancing access to clean water across the region.

Introduction

In a significant move to bolster public health and enhance quality of life, Sri Lanka has embarked on its second-largest water supply initiative to serve approximately 67,000 families. This project is not merely an engineering feat; it represents a critical investment in the future of communities across the country. As access to clean water has been a persistent challenge for many areas, the urgency of this venture cannot be overstated.

The Importance of the Water Supply Project

This water supply initiative is particularly vital as it addresses long-standing issues of water scarcity and sanitation. With a projected completion date set for early 2025, the project aims to provide a reliable and sustainable water source to regions that have previously relied on inconsistent supply systems.

Community Impact

One of the most pressing reasons for this initiative is its direct impact on the health and well-being of the community. Clean water access is linked to improved health outcomes, which can lead to:

  • Reduction in waterborne diseases.
  • Enhanced quality of life for local families.
  • Greater economic productivity as health improves.
